Gero Posmyk-Leinemann
664701d7d8
[installer] Fix render tests
2023-01-31 14:53:38 +01:00
AXON
d784bc47d6
Replace links
2023-01-31 14:52:39 +01:00
Mads Hartmann
a3ec90a977
Build Gitpod with GHA on main (too) ( #16123 )
2023-01-31 14:52:11 +01:00
Gero Posmyk-Leinemann
c4caa10438
[proxy] Remove dependency on ws-proxy for "Meta" installation
2023-01-31 13:47:38 +01:00
Aleksandar Aleksandrov
1769dbbc45
support with-large-vm
2023-01-31 13:43:38 +01:00
Milan Pavlik
405b121b93
[public-api] Only run breaking detector when public api defs change
2023-01-31 12:21:38 +01:00
Milan Pavlik
86024e436e
[server] Add config for interacting with spicedb
2023-01-31 12:17:38 +01:00
Mads Hartmann
10cac3aa63
Spin up and delete preview env in regression check
2023-01-31 11:49:39 +01:00
Milan Pavlik
b084dc86b4
Update .github/workflows/permissions.yml
...
Co-authored-by: Aleksandar <a.g.aleksandrov@gmail.com>
2023-01-31 11:21:38 +01:00
Milan Pavlik
057494e7b6
[spicedb] Add github action to validate schema
2023-01-31 11:21:38 +01:00
Sven Efftinge
e17bbae28f
remove org slug
2023-01-31 10:55:38 +01:00
Mads Hartmann
e261b1e127
Pass in -Dversion so hash matches
2023-01-31 10:39:38 +01:00
Sven Efftinge
b67ae8179e
[dashboard] user visible rename team->organization
2023-01-31 10:14:38 +01:00
Jean Pierre
6e4821c998
Point code nightly worklow to the release/1.75 branch
2023-01-31 05:26:39 +01:00
Thomas Schubart
382bde1767
[ws-manager-mk2] Switch to lru cache
2023-01-30 23:22:38 +01:00
Thomas Schubart
55ff7cd73b
[ws-manager-mk2] Remove obsolete code
2023-01-30 23:22:38 +01:00
Thomas Schubart
a485cb69a9
[ws-manager-mk2] Ensure metrics are only counted once
2023-01-30 23:22:38 +01:00
Thomas Schubart
63f168ab38
[ws-manager-mk2] Add metrics
2023-01-30 23:22:38 +01:00
Thomas Schubart
456e76bad7
[ws-daemon] Add metrics
2023-01-30 23:22:38 +01:00
Thomas Schubart
2e5ac7e4de
[ws-manager-mk2] Register metrics
2023-01-30 23:22:38 +01:00
Tarun Pothulapati
f05f5bd1c3
[ws-rollout] Add prometheus init check
...
When given a non-usable `--prometheus-url`, We start the
rollout without verifying if the prometheus is reachable or not. This
is a problem as we will be unable to get the metrics from prometheus
and hence the rollout will be reverted later causing unnecessary
time waste.
This can be prevented by performing a simple check to see if the
prometheus is reachable or not. `up` query is used instead of
key metrics as we can't be sure of their existence.
Signed-off-by: Tarun Pothulapati <tarun@gitpod.io>
2023-01-30 22:04:38 +01:00
Kyle Brennan
72af187f9c
Update buildkit and containerd
2023-01-30 19:07:38 +01:00
Milan Pavlik
b9eb2168a2
[spicedb] Enable dispatching
2023-01-30 17:28:38 +01:00
Manuel Alejandro de Brito Fontes
89eb6f1603
Update tests
2023-01-30 16:36:39 +01:00
Manuel Alejandro de Brito Fontes
92e11940d0
Do not try to connect to not ready ws-daemon pods
2023-01-30 16:36:39 +01:00
Anton Kosyakov
41a67f17cf
clean up after https://github.com/gitpod-io/gitpod/pull/15895
...
removed unused code
2023-01-30 15:56:37 +01:00
Gero Posmyk-Leinemann
7386f6de06
[slow-server] Fix DB_HOST reference
2023-01-30 15:50:37 +01:00
Mads Hartmann
f6a02de787
Trigger preview deletion on branch deletion
2023-01-30 15:16:37 +01:00
Thomas Schubart
81e0623e0f
[ws-daemon] Review comments
...
- Reuse workspace
- Update metric name
- Check if backup timed out
- Ensure temp directory is deleted
2023-01-30 14:59:37 +01:00
Thomas Schubart
fb41408cc3
[ws-daemon] Register metrics
2023-01-30 14:59:37 +01:00
Thomas Schubart
a80ee4a26b
[ws-manager] Delete workspace CR on stop
2023-01-30 14:59:37 +01:00
Thomas Schubart
9d2cba620d
[ws-daemon] Filter notifications
2023-01-30 14:59:37 +01:00
Thomas Schubart
f1454d3994
[ws-daemon] Only handle k8s operations in controller
2023-01-30 14:59:37 +01:00
Thomas Schubart
75be62fba0
[ws-daemon] Dispose workspace
2023-01-30 14:59:37 +01:00
Manuel Alejandro de Brito Fontes
b1c7959899
Remove scenario assuming workspace clusters run in GCP
2023-01-30 13:52:38 +01:00
Milan Pavlik
ed914b90b0
[spicedb] Bootstrap schema
2023-01-30 12:39:37 +01:00
Milan Pavlik
e855081174
[spicedb] Remove TTL from migrations job
2023-01-30 12:36:37 +01:00
Milan Pavlik
e603f7b269
[spicedb] Configure preshared key
2023-01-30 12:05:37 +01:00
Mads Hartmann
54fad178ed
deploy-gitpod is shared by everyone
2023-01-30 11:23:37 +01:00
Mads Hartmann
1abee0de65
Only create infra if gha is enabled
2023-01-30 11:22:37 +01:00
Sven Efftinge
73f2a268ea
synchronize migration
2023-01-30 11:17:37 +01:00
Sven Efftinge
6b546d6e86
[server] only migrate users without chargebee plan
2023-01-30 11:17:37 +01:00
Alex Tugarev
3ef29bf278
[papi] Add signing secret for JWTs
...
Praparation to use with `golang-jwt/jwt`
2023-01-30 11:15:37 +01:00
Milan Pavlik
8a7911bd2b
[spicedb] Remove dedicated cloud-sql-proxy config
2023-01-30 11:10:37 +01:00
Gero Posmyk-Leinemann
54f4f87fc4
[slow-server] Change flag from bool to string (DB_HOST)
2023-01-30 10:53:37 +01:00
Mads Hartmann
27dc5d97cb
Run cron every 4 hours
2023-01-30 10:29:37 +01:00
Milan Pavlik
4628ccb5e6
[grafana] Cleanup server component dashboard
2023-01-27 16:27:34 +01:00
Milan Pavlik
70a3b244b2
[spicedb] Fix migrations service account name
2023-01-27 13:51:34 +01:00
Milan Pavlik
605eee48c3
[spicedb] Remove duplicate DB_HOST env var for db-waiter
2023-01-27 12:43:34 +01:00
Milan Pavlik
23aabc24a9
[spicedb] Disable remote telemetry
2023-01-27 10:33:34 +01:00